title = "Realization and optimization of face detection algorithm based on DSP",
abstract = "It introduced the principle and the process of human face detection algorithm, as well as its implementation and optimization using DSP. It applied AdaBoost algorithm to detect human face. Before the detection, some methods were used to optimize original image data, such as image scale, median filter, histogram equalization and edge detection. After the detection, it judged and modified the results to improve the detection accuracy further. Then it used many optimization methods to meet the real-time requirement. Experimental results show that, this DSP system can meet real-time requirement even if it detects faces in 720x576 high-resolution images, at the same time it has a high accuracy and low miss rate in a complex environment.",
